What CBS Interactive (tunes.com) Does
CBS Interactive, operating the tunes.com platform, is a major player in the online media and digital music distribution sector. As a subsidiary of a large media conglomerate, it aggregates and streams a vast catalog of music content, serving consumers directly through its website. The company's core business revolves around user engagement, subscription retention, and advertising revenue, competing in the dynamic and crowded digital entertainment landscape. Its operations are centered in San Francisco, leveraging the tech ecosystem, and it manages a workforce large enough to support dedicated engineering and product teams.

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ing
1. Hyper-Personalized Recommendation Engines: Implementing advanced collaborative filtering and deep learning models can analyze individual listening patterns and contextual data (time of day, device) to serve uniquely tailored playlists and artist suggestions. The ROI is clear: increased daily active users, longer session durations, and a direct reduction in subscriber churn, protecting recurring revenue. A 5% improvement in retention can translate to millions in preserved annual revenue.
2. AI-Powered Programmatic Advertising: Deploying predictive models to analyze user behavior in real-time allows for dynamic ad insertion and hyper-targeting of audio and display ads. This increases the effective CPM (cost per thousand impressions) and fill rates for ad inventory. The ROI manifests as a significant lift in advertising yield, a primary revenue stream, with potential for a 15-25% increase in ad revenue through optimized targeting.
3. Automated Content Operations: Utilizing computer vision and audio analysis AI to auto-tag incoming music tracks with metadata (genre, mood, instrumentation) eliminates manual, error-prone work. This improves search accuracy and content discoverability while reducing operational headcount costs. The ROI includes hard cost savings from reduced manual labor and soft benefits from a more navigable and engaging catalog.
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band
Companies in the 1,000–5,000 employee range face unique AI deployment risks. First, talent competition is intense; attracting and retaining specialized data scientists and ML engineers is costly and difficult in tech hubs like San Francisco, potentially stalling projects. Second, integration debt arises as AI systems must connect with existing, often monolithic, content management and CRM platforms, leading to complex, time-consuming IT projects. Third, there is a pilot purgatory risk—the company has enough resources to start multiple AI proofs-of-concept but may lack the decisive governance and funding to scale successful pilots into production, wasting initial investment. Finally, operating under a large corporate parent like CBS can introduce bureaucratic inertia, where approval processes and risk-averse culture slow the agile, experimental approach required for successful AI adoption.
